I am not sure how many pineapple plants I have, but it all started with one pineapple, we ate it and I said I was going to see if I could grow one. It was a few years ago, I can not remember how many, but I got my first pineapple, and now I get pineapples every year.
I give a pineapple stimulation with love and food. The only food I have for them is the fertilizer that we give the areca palms but they seem to like it. I keep the weeds away from them and if no one is around, I might even talk to them.
Most have a single crown, but some plants put off new plants plus the crown on the one I picked, this is how I get more plants.
I have grown them with a double-crown
This one is the same as the first photo, it has lost most of its reddish color and has a multitude of crowns, I have never had one with this many.
Now all of the red color is gone and I can not count how many crowns it has. The pineapple is also the biggest one that I have grown and it is still growing. I had to brace it to keep it from falling over.
I like to let them get fully ripe before picking. This one fell over but I did not think it was on the ground, I wanted it to get a little riper. I checked it a few days after taking this pic and it had gnats flying around it. The other side was on the ground and had rotted. I was upset that I let this happen. The crown was even rotten and I do not see another plant on the mother plant. This is disheartening.
